SECTION 4 MECHANICAL ADJUSTMENTS
1. Clean the following parts with a denatured-alcohol-moistened swab: playback head pinch roller rubber belt capstan idler 2. Demagnetize the playback head with a head demagnetizer. 3. Do not use a magnetized screwdriver for the adjustments. 4. After the adjustments, apply suitable locking compound to the parts adjusted. 5. The adjustments should be performed with the power supply voltage unless otherwise noted. � Torque Measurement
Mode Forward Forward Back Tension Reverse Reverse Back Tension FF, REW Torque Meter CQ-102C CQ-102C CQ-102RC CQ-102RC CQ-201B Meter Reading 30 � 65 g�cm (0.42 � 0.90 oz�inch) 0.5 � 4.5g�cm (0.01 � 0.06 oz�inch) 30 � 65 g�cm (0.42 � 0.90 oz�inch) 0.5 � 4.5g�cm (0.01 � 0.06 oz�inch) 60 � 200 g�cm (0.83 � 2.78 oz�inch)
SECTION 5 ELECTRICAL ADJUSTMENTS
TEST MODE This set have the test mode function. In the test mode, FM Auto Scan/Stop Level and AM Auto Scan/Stop Level adjustments can be performed easier than it in ordinary procedure. <Set the Test Mode> 1. Set the �power select� switch (S600) is �A (ON)� position. 2. Turn ON the regulated power supply. (All LEDs on the set lights up, and the clock is displayed.) Note: Press the [OFF] button, if the clock is not displayed. 3. Push the preset [4] button. 4. Push the preset [5] button. 5. Press the preset [1] button for more than two seconds. 6. Then the display indicates all lights, the test mode is set. <Release the Test mode> 1. Push the button. 2. Return the �power select� switch (S600) to initially set position. See the adjustment location from on page 18 for the adjustment.

TAPE DECK SECTION
Tape Speed Adjustment Setting:
test tape WS-48A (3 kHz, 0 dB) set
0 dB=0.775 V
� Tape Tension Measurement
Mode Forward Reverse Tension Meter CQ-403A CQ-403R Meter Reading more than 90 g (more than 3.18 oz) more than 90 g (more than 3.18 oz)
speed checker or frequency counter 10 k�
�
+
LINE OUT REAR jack (CN780)
Procedure: 1. Put the set into the FWD PB mode. 2. Adjust adjustment resistor for inside capstan motor so that the reading on the speed checker or frequency counter becomes in specification. Specification: Constant speed
Speed checker �1.5 to +2.5% Frequency counter 2,955 to 3,075 Hz
Adjustment Location: See page 18.
